Calculation des fréquences formantiques
De la mécanique au nucléaire, nos physiciens sont à l'écoute
par missyengland » 09 Jan 2011, 22:03
Bonjour a tous,
Je fais comme projet de dernière année la programmation d'un transformeur de voix.
Je voudrais savoir si quelqu'un connait une formule ou une manière de calculer les frequences formantiques d'un son sans avoir a calculer a partir des paramètres des parties du corps qui les produisent.
Je voudrais ecrire un programme qui les detecterait par calcul mais pour l'instant je reste bloquer.
Merci beaucoup de votre aide!!!
-
fatal_error
- Membre Légendaire
- Messages: 6610
- Enregistré le: 22 Nov 2007, 12:00
-
par fatal_error » 09 Jan 2011, 22:27
salut,
s'il sagit que de pics frequentiels, tu fais une fft sur ton son, pis dans les frequences tu parcours les amplitudes de tes frequences et des que tu trouves un maximum local c'est un pic, non?
apres ya ptet les problemes de bruit, mais c'est un autre probleme.
edit : j'ai pas compris ce que tu sous entends par : "partie du corps"
la vie est une fête

par missyengland » 10 Jan 2011, 00:06
En fait, sur tous les bouquins ou sites que j'ai lu, les frequences formantiques (qui sont bien les pics ^^) sont obtenus en faisant des calculs a partir de l'aire de la trachée, la glotte, etc... (voila ce que je sous-entendais par les parties du corps, dsl, c'était pas très clair c'est vrai).
J'avais pensé a procéder comme ca (c'est a dire en supprimant les pics), mais je savais pas non plus comment m'y prendre.
En tout cas merci !! :)
Je vais tenter ca.
Au fait juste pour que ca soit un peu plus clair dans ma tête, la FFT, elle va faire quoi en gros? Et tu dis que je dois parcourir les amplitudes... mais si mon speech vocal est tres long, ca va me prendre beaucoup de temps ca non?
En tout cas, merci beaucoup de m'avoir repondu ^^
Utilisateurs parcourant ce forum : Aucun utilisateur enregistré et 9 invités